Leopard print is an absolute staple for french girls in the fall and winter, but they take it in a different direction than Americans usually go in when wearing leopard prints. French girls wear leopard prints coats or accessories that have a classic or slightly vintage silhouette. The slip skirt–and-mules combo took root a few years ago, and French It girls like Mais have clearly taken to it. We predict that this outfit formula will continue to stand the test of time. It's comfortable, practical, and just dressy enough. You can now buy a slip skirt in every color, print, and fabric imaginable, and designers like BY FAR and Staud continue to pioneer the resurgence of open-toed mule sandals. Fall and winter french girl styles encompass a certain mood or mindset. You know it’s fall when your wardrobe starts to go towards the dark colors and textures like velvet and cashmere. French girls stick with muted, neutral tones and you will find shades of black, navy, wheat, ivory, pewter, burgundy, and cream pop up in their looks.
